s_963258741
码龄8年
关注
提问 私信
  • 博客:593
    593
    总访问量
  • 1
    原创
  • 2,299,995
    排名
  • 0
    粉丝
  • 0
    铁粉
IP属地以运营商信息为准,境内显示到省(区、市),境外显示到国家(地区)
IP 属地:北京市
  • 加入CSDN时间: 2017-06-20
博客简介:

s_963258741的博客

查看详细资料
个人成就
  • 获得1次点赞
  • 内容获得0次评论
  • 获得0次收藏
创作历程
  • 1篇
    2022年
成就勋章
兴趣领域 设置
  • 前端
    javascriptvue.jses6
创作活动更多

2024 博客之星年度评选报名已开启

博主的专属年度盛宴,一年仅有一次!MAC mini、大疆无人机、华为手表等精美奖品等你来拿!

去参加
  • 最近
  • 文章
  • 代码仓
  • 资源
  • 问答
  • 帖子
  • 视频
  • 课程
  • 关注/订阅/互动
  • 收藏
搜TA的内容
搜索 取消

关于SHA256算法原理的理解

算法整体逻辑简述 初始化常量,即第一个哈希值 ,初始哈希值[公式]取自自然数中前面8个素数(2,3,5,7,11,13,17,19)的平方根的小数部分, 并且取前面的32位. 消息预处理,二进制补位,原始数据+1+补位0+64位原始数据长度二进制值达到512最小倍数 对补位后的数据分块,每512位一块 主循环,根据第i-1块中间哈希值计算第i块的中间哈希值,直至最后一块,i=0时,使用初始哈希值 其中,核心函数为SHA256压缩函数,用来从第i-1块中间哈希值计算第i块的中间哈希值 仅表达核心思想,具体
原创
发布博客 2022.01.26 ·
593 阅读 ·
0 点赞 ·
0 评论 ·
0 收藏